Ordinals
beta
Address 1AYD8C7qxw6wN9zF6dicPM7j49pRykDpG4
sat balance
19830
runes balances
outputs
a8344d4031f91bef7f916f5e74dabde4a3edd62512ea6de0ba6a2b926a974510:0